A Legacy Forged in Air:

The Nike Air Force 1's story begins in 1982. It was the first Nike basketball shoe to feature a full-length Nike Air sole unit, a revolutionary technology at the time that provided unparalleled cushioning and support for players on the court. This innovative cushioning, combined with a durable leather upper and a clean, classic design, immediately set the Air Force 1 apart. While initially intended for the hardwood, its versatility quickly became apparent. The shoe's comfort and style transcended the basketball court, finding a place in the wardrobes of hip-hop artists, skaters, and street style icons.

The initial designs, primarily in white and various color combinations, laid the foundation for the countless iterations that would follow.
